- Abstract:
-
This project is a cooperative effort between the National Ocean Service, National Centers for Coastal Ocean Science, Center for Coastal Monitoring and Assessment, the University of Hawaii, BAE Systems Spectral Solutions and Analytical Laboratories of Hawaii, LLC. The goal of the work was to map the coral reef habitats of American Samoa, Guam and the Common Wealth of the Northern Mariana Islands by visual interpretation and manual delineation of IKONOS satellite imagery.
A two tiered habitat classification system was tested and implemented in this work. It integrates geomorphologic reef structure and biological cover into a single scheme and subsets each into detail. It also includes thirteen zones. Benthic features were mapped that covered an area of 45.2 square kilometers of which 4.4 were unconsolidated sediment and 40.9 were coral reef and hard bottom. Of the coral reef and hard bottom class, 59.9% is colonized by greater than 10% coral cover.

- Attribute_Accuracy_Report:
-
A statistically robust field data set was collected to assess the thematic accuracy of the map products. A random stratified sampling method was implemented to select field sites to conduct this test. Each site was navigated to using a Trimble Geo Explorer 3 GPS data logger, and positional data was acquired. A total of 1113 GPS waypoints were occupied and benthic characterizations conducted for the purpose of accuracy assessment.
Areas that were obscured by cloud cover or where other environmental conditions such as glint of turbidity prevented visual interpretation of the benthic habitats were assigned an attribute of "unknown". Field observations that fell in polygons designated "unknown" were not included in the statistical analysis. During this survey, 5 of the 1113 field observations were excluded for this reason and 1108 observations were used in the accuracy assessment.
A statistical analysis that generated a Tau statistic was preformed. The Tau statistic for the major classes exceeded 0.85 and for detailed classes exceeded 0.75. Overall thematic accuracy was established as 98.7% and 92.6% for the major structure and cover classes and 87.8% and 81% for the detailed classes respectively for the entire Mariana Archipelago.
- Logical_Consistency_Report:
-
All mapping was conducted from orthorectified IKONOS satellite imagery provided by NOS prior to map production. IKONOS satellite imagery was corrected for atmospheric and water column effects, color balanced, pan sharpened and deglinted. During the digitizing process, image stretches and manipulating image contrast, brightness and color balance were performed in the ArcView Image Analysis Extension to enhance features in the processed imagery.
GIS topologic quality was established by executing ArcView extension routines that check for: overlapping polygons, multipart polygons, sliver polygons and void polygons. Additionally checks for adjacent polygons with the same habitat attributes were completed. All errors were identified and corrected. This file is believed to be logically consistent.
- Completeness_Report:
-
NOAA supplied georeferenced imagery to Analytical Laboratories of Hawaii through BAE Systems Spectral Solutions. Delineation of all habitat boundaries was conducted with the image scale at 1:6,000. This ensures that the level of detail produced by the photo interpreter is uniform throughout the project. Also, NOAA has shown from similar mapping efforts in the Caribbean and Florida Keys that little additional information is gained from having the image at a smaller scale and the labor intensity increased significantly.
The minimum mapping unit (MMU) for identifying habitats or features was 1 acre. The software utilized in this project was designed to alert the photo interpreter each time a polygon was drawn smaller than the MMU. When this occurred the photo interpreter has the choice whether to include the polygon in the data set. Only in areas where local coral reef managers expressed interest in specific map classes or in Marine Protected Areas were polygons of smaller then the MMU allowed.

- Process_Description:
-
IKONOS images used in this habitat product were observed in 2001 through 2003. Benthic habitat maps were digitized by delineating habitat boundaries from georeferenced orthorectified IKONOS satellite imagery loaded into ArcView 3.3 GIS software with the Image Analysis and NOAA Coral Reef Habitat Digitizing extensions both activated. Digitizing was conducted using heads-up on computer screen methods with the minimum mapping unit (MMU) set to 1 acre and the image scale at 1:6,000.
All IKONOS imagery was processed by NOS prior to map production. The imagery was corrected for atmospheric and water column effects, pan sharpened and deglinted. During the digitizing process, images were stretched and contrast, brightness and color balance were modified using the Arc View Image Analysis Extension to enhance features in the processed imagery.
A first draft map was completed and features in the imagery where uncertainties existed, due to confusing or difficult to interpret signatures, were identified for future ground validation effort. An ArcView GIS point theme was generated with points positioned on the features of uncertain habitat type or along transects though gradients between habitat types. The GIS points were converted to GPS waypoints using Trimble Pathfinder Software and were navigated to in the field using a Trimble GeoExplorer 3 GPS data logger.
A benthic habitat characterization was conducted at each site by snorkeling, free diving, or where water depth and clarity permitted, by observation from the surface . GPS data were collected at each location and site ID, depth, habitat type, zone and the method used to make the assessment were recorded. A second draft of the map was generated incorporating these ground validation data.
